Title: Innovator Spotlight: Norma L. Cantu and Her Contribution to Medicinal Formulations
Introduction: Norma L. Cantu is a notable inventor based in San Antonio, TX, who has made significant strides in the field of medicinal applications through her groundbreaking innovations. With a patent to her name, Cantu's work demonstrates her dedication to enhancing treatment options for critical medical conditions.
Latest Patents: Cantu holds a patent for isoamyl nitrite formulations, which are particularly suitable for medicinal applications. Her invention comprises a unique composition of isoamyl nitrite combined with epoxidized vegetable oil, resulting in a stabilized form of isoamyl nitrite. Furthermore, this innovative formulation can also be blended with petrolatum. The methods derived from her patent are applicable in treating cyanide poisoning, hydrogen sulfide poisoning, and elevated blood pressure, showcasing the potential of her work in medical emergencies.
